Well, my cholesterol was at 435! so, I started by focusing on lowering my cholesterol. Bran cereal, veggie's, fruits and attitude.... not to stop working hard even though working hard was the hardest way to go. I continued forcing myself to work and have to still force myself to work and can only do so part-time, but I refuse give up although I need to lay down or just to sit idle a great deal of the time. I have 2 dogs and have to take care of them, and a yard that needs mowed, and vacuum to run. These things eat my energy and cause great pain, but help my self-esteem so I forge on. I lost 20# over 6 months but I was looking a bit heavy still and flabby. I arranged to join a gym and started a regiment to burn fat and excercise 3 x's a week for an hour which was way too much. Then I changed it to 2 x's a week w/weight training. I feel so much better that I did but still feel unsatisfied because I know what I used to be able to do. So, I have been learning to not worry or care about "What I used to be able to do"... after all, that's all in retrospect isn't it? Before my MVA I used to work 15 hrs. a day. So by compairing after my accident, but before moving to a warmer climent, I used to be able to get out of bed! Now, I am working out at a gym 2 hrs a week and working 15-25 hrs a week! And I've lost another 10# since joining the gym. Yea, I've lost tons of inches and gained some muscle and still lost.
